I did a little bit of code today, that ended up not being super useful, but at least it lead me to new ideas about how to approach the problem.

My current view for the prototype is this:

  • 2D map, where the color indicates the altitude
  • A “brush” similar to what is found in art software to paint altitude changes… exactly like a paint program in fact. x)

Maybe at a later point I will add particle-like (circles) collisions and gravity-like behavior to simulate how the water would flow.

I could also make a 3D visualization of the thing, that would use the exact same internal representation of the 2D version.

Today I dusted off my setup for streaming, and we did more brainstorming around the project!

We tried to extract the very core ideas of the project to start working on a prototype.

The first prototype will probably only be about terrain manipulation. A bit like what you can find in map editors. That will be the core mechanic of the game, which will allow the players to move different resources around in order to create life-friendly conditions.

The players’ power to manipulate the terrain will be linked to the general state of the life on the planet. From temporary and very tiny modifications when alone and almost no life on the planet, to large scale permanent modifications when all the players cooperate and life flourishes.
